Current Behavior

Currently, when defining a disk, the disk field denotes the usage of MiB:

Image

However, the disk in Proxmox is not using mebibyte, but rather the decimal version megabyte. This means that the disks get provisioned to be slightly smaller than expected.

Image Image

Expected Behavior

Disk size to be correct 👍

Convoy Panel can either deal with this by converting to MB before interfacing with Proxmox, or changing the field to be in MB.
